Amazon.com

Pop history teaches that posthumous releases generally fall into one of two categories. There's the creep-out, with eerie lyrics that appear to foreshadow the artist's demise (see Michael Hutchence's solo disc). And there's the cash-in: the label or management scrapes the barrel to turn a buck. Luckily, Aaliyah's I Care 4 U is neither. Serving as both a greatest hits collection and a summary of stuff she'd been working on before her death in August 2001, the disc is a keen reminder of just how talented the 22-year-old was as a singer and song stylist. Sure, it's easy to have rhythm aplenty when R. Kelly and Timbaland are guiding you, but Aaliyah's silken phrasings are her own, and her ability to unearth tenderness in even the funkiest jam is a testament to her vision of R&B as musical comfort food. Songs from her three studio albums are well represented. Among them are "I Care 4 U" and "More Than a Woman" from Aaliyah; the title track and "Got to Give It Up" from One in a Million; and "Back and Forth" and "At Your Best" from Age Ain't Nothing but a Number. Of course, the universally praiseworthy brand-new tracks--"Come Over," "All I Need," "Miss You," and "Don't Worry"--are the real goods. An accompanying DVD featuring a handful of videos and behind-the-scenes footage makes I Care 4 U crucial for fans. --Kim Hughes

3 out of 5 stars A prelude to "Ultimate Aaliyah" (3.5 stars).......2006-04-11

You have to remember the timeframe to understand the reason for this album. Aaliyah had just passed and the string of incredible hits from her self-titled effort had started to wane. As a result, record execs thought it would be logical to release a half-hit/half-unreleased material to capture Aaliyah's greatest moments and bless them with new music. In theory, this strategy should work. But in practice, it doesn't always receive well and in Aaliyah's case, the response was lukewarm.

One of the biggest reasons for that response was the exclusion of hits. While most of them are here, three huge ones aren't ("If Your Girl Only Knew", "Rock The Boat", and "One I Gave My Heart To") as well as three minor ones ("4 Page Letter", "We Need A Resolution", and "I Don't Wanna"). That's 6 hits that SHOULD have been here, but I guess can't include them all if you are going for that marketing plan.

On the other hand, the unreleased material is very enjoyable. My favorites include: "Miss You" (Aaliyah's farewell anthem), "Come Over" (a sweet, syrupy ballad), and "Got To Give It Up" (remix). I would venture to say this material is BETTER than the album tracks from the self-title release. And that's saying a lot, given Aaliyah made a name off album tracks that should have been singles.

This disc was a quick compilation to accomodate Aaliyah's sudden tragedy. You can tell by its hurried release and exclusion of major hits. But there is some very good unreleased material. Therefore, I will say it's a good disc for die-hard fans, but a casual listener would be better off picking up "Ultimate Aaliyah".

4 out of 5 stars Lil Louis & The World "Journey with lonely".......2007-01-27

Straight away the album requires 5 star rate. It comprises of great original (it's early 90's work) deep soulful house sound, more specifically- emotional melodies in abundance, played with still up to date samples and instruments, fat beats and soulful vocals. "Dancing in my sleep" divided into two parts, refers in the former part to Larry Heard's (Mr Fingers) depth, and adds even more r&b heat it the latter. This tune is so great as e.g. Loose Ends "Don't worry" from Tighten up vol.1 or Frankie Knuckles "It's hard sometimes". Next things worth mentioning here are "Share", "Thief" and "Jazzman" which contains some of Lil Louis' vocal performances, that are quite similar to Bootsy Collins' ones:)) "Do U Luv Me", "You're My Reason", "Funny How U Luv" are classics. "Ahhh" like detroit. "New dance beat" - with Master At Work...
All in all its really masterpiece.
Unfortunately to small in duration - only 53 minutes- should have some e.g. remixes or extended versions of "Dancing...".

5 out of 5 stars Makes Me Proud To Be A Chicagoan!!!,.......2004-10-29

This album is the BOMB! From start to finish you can't help but move your feet! At the risk of sounding like the other reviewers I too must say that this album is nothing short of a masterpiece! Based on my feelings towards the previous album release I bought "Journey With The Lonely" right after its release. To play it 10 years later and have the same feeling now that I had then is a testament to the quality of the project. This album further proves that a dj -- whos primary focus is that of playing records -- can also have a degree of musicianship.

1992 saw a shift in the direction of House music in Chicago: jazz influences. This album lays down the perfect blueprint for anyone who needs a history lesson. "Club Lonely" has to be one of the few tracks in which the album version perfectly compliments the EP. Excellent vocals and a simple, but driving bassline. Then comes the perfect segue "New Dance Beats", continuing in the jazz chords and smooth basslines. "Saved My Life" and "Aahhhh!" are just 100% dance tracks. "Do U Luv Me" is a hypnotic melodic tune that is more subtle in the chords but it still has alot of punch to it. "You're My Reason" and "Dancing In My Sleep" feature wonderful vocals. "Funny How U Luv" is another obvious jass-infusion that moves the soul. Then there's "Thief" and my sleeper track - "Share", which is by far one of the most emotionally tugging songs I know of.

The entire ablum makes me proud to be a Chicagoan!

      3 out of 5 stars Doc's Dope Jam.......2003-10-08

      Doc Box & B. Fresh showed quite a bit of promise on their debut, and only album Music With a Hard, but, unfortunately, they were never given a chance to pursue that avenue and develop what they were doing. The opening track "Time to Get Smart," which is arugably the albums finest moment, is a fine chunky rap number about black unity. The new jack swing influenced "Slow Love," which is a mix of lethargic styled rap ballads, sexual brag, and very decent arrangements is probably the albums only memorable tune. "Nu Jack," is a Philly-flavored jam, which definatley picks things up right and the following track, "I'm a Survivor," continues to hold the groove right. The interesting "Darlene" has a silly rhythm and an very odd bass track; the jam has a similarly off-center style that's very welcome. Doc Box & B. Fresh seem to have been headed in the direction of DJ Jazzy Jeff and The Fresh Prince than, say, Public Enemy and other political Rap groups. The group had all the potential in the world to break into the mainstream and string off some huge hits, but like most early 90 era groups, Doc Box & B. Fresh were easily forgotten and would be considered one album wonders.

      5 out of 5 stars Real Classics.......2006-04-04

      Unlike a lot of Screw compilations, which are usually nothing more than throwawy tracks... this collection collects a large majority of the H-Town tracks that defined the original Screw subculture. Mixed by the Swishahouse, back in the good old days whenRon C and Mike Watts chopped it up together.

      If you are new to slowed music and want to hear what it is about without searching out the true underground, than this is a great start. The mixes are slow and sloppy - just like they used to be. Don't expect great quality - and be aware that sometimes the records will even skip. These are raw mixes - and most people who consider themselves Screw Heads would have it no other way.

        Album Description

        Salah infuses the funky sound of urban R&B with the glorious gospel of Jesus Christ. His debut CD "Jesus 101" presents a unique balance of Gospel and Soul - a musical blend sure to renew and cultivate his audience's religious beliefs. Inspired by the vocals of Stevie Wonder and Fred Hammond, Salah has earned a prestigious reputation by opening for Rob Base, Biz Markie, Teddy riley and Donnie McClurkin. He was featured on BET's "Rap City" and DC's WPGC 95.5 FM show "1801" hosted by radio personality Michelle Wright. Salah has collaborated artistically with the Newton Twins production team (The Miseducation Of Lauryn Hill) and producer Rich Harrison (Beyounce's "Crazy In Love").
